mcpindex-gate

The in-path drift gate for agent tool calls — the open-core client of mcpindex.ai, the drift-monitored MCP server index. It runs on your host with zero egress and checks every MCP tool definition against your own pinned baseline before a call goes out.

Renamed: previously published as mcpindex-preflight. That name remains a deprecated alias that depends on this package. New installs should use mcpindex-gate.

What it does

mcpindex-gate produces a drift decisionPROCEED / HOLD / INCONCLUSIVE — by diffing the live tool contract against the contract you pinned. If a server silently changes a tool's schema, description, or surface, the gate can HOLD the call and surface why.

from mcpindex_gate import wrap, PreflightPin, PreflightHold

session = wrap(your_mcp_client_session, pin=PreflightPin(path="~/.mcpindex/pin.json"))

try:
    result = await session.call_tool("transfer_funds", {...})
except PreflightHold as hold:
    # The tool contract drifted from your pin — inspect `hold` and decide.
    print(hold)

wrap() accepts any duck-typed client session; this package does not depend on the mcp SDK.

What it is — and is not

  • It is a contract diff, not a safety oracle. It detects that a tool changed; it does not judge whether the change is malicious.
  • A HOLD means "this drifted from your pin — look before you act." It is advisory. It does not block attacks, guarantee safety, or make a server tamper-proof.
  • It mints no clearance verdict. The offline client can detect drift and HOLD; it can never publish a "SAFE" verdict.

Call receipts (on by default)

After each gated call the gate emits a compact, credential-blind receipt: a hash of the tool identity, the gate verdict, and the action class (read / write / execute). It never includes tool arguments, result content, server names, or URLs. Receipts are linked by a random per-install token stored in ~/.mcpindex/install_id -- pseudonymous, not derived from you or your machine. Keyless installs have no account link; if you sign in on mcpindex.ai and configure an api_key, receipts from that install are associated with your key.

From gate v0.9.0, the first run on a machine prints a one-line disclosure of exactly this behavior to stderr and sends nothing that session -- emission starts on run 2, so no receipt ever leaves before the notice and the opt-out were visible. Earlier versions emit without the runtime notice, per this README.

After 10 gated calls the ambient notifier fires a one-line message on stderr:

mcpindex - 10 tool calls noted - mcpindex.ai/receipts?id=<your-install-id>

That link shows your per-install call log. To suppress receipt egress entirely:

export MCPINDEX_RECEIPT_INGEST_ENABLED=0

Weekly summary line (local, zero egress)

At most once per ISO week the gate prints one line summarizing what it did last week -- calls gated, tools and servers watched, drift seen, holds issued:

mcpindex · week 2026-W29: 240 call(s) gated across 12 tool(s) / 3 server(s), 0 drift - your baseline is holding · mcpindex.ai/receipts?id=<your-install-id>

The counters live only in ~/.mcpindex/weekly_stats.json; nothing about this line is sent anywhere. To silence it:

export MCPINDEX_WEEKLY_SUMMARY=0

Drift telemetry (opt-in, OFF by default)

The gate can report that a tool's contract drifted — so mcpindex can track drift on servers it can't crawl itself (private / auth-gated). It is off by default and sends nothing unless you turn it on:

export MCPINDEX_DRIFT_TELEMETRY=detection   # off (default) | detection | contribute

When enabled, each tool you pin and each contract drift sends one one-way signal. See https://mcpindex.ai/privacy and https://mcpindex.ai/docs.
